A player shall be penalized for a player misconduct foul if they commit a non-football action post-play Unnecessary Roughness or Objectionable Conduct foul. This does not include football actions that occur just as or after the play has ended.
Should a player receive two Player Misconduct fouls in one game, they will be disqualified from the remainder of that game.
PENALTY: The normal L10 or L15 for the foul with no additional yardage applied for the disqualification.
